Course details
Game Analytics: This unit focuses on the collection, analysis, and interpretation of data related to game performance, player behavior, and game metrics. It involves using tools and techniques to measure game success, identify areas for improvement, and optimize game development. •
AI Game Metrics: This unit delves into the application of artificial intelligence and machine learning techniques to analyze and optimize game metrics. It covers topics such as predictive modeling, natural language processing, and computer vision to improve game development and player engagement. •
Player Engagement Metrics: This unit explores the various metrics used to measure player engagement, including time spent playing, retention rates, and satisfaction surveys. It also discusses how to use data analytics to identify areas for improvement and optimize game design. •
Game Balance Metrics: This unit focuses on the metrics used to measure game balance, including win rates, player skill levels, and game difficulty. It also covers how to use data analytics to identify imbalances and optimize game mechanics. •
A/B Testing and Experimentation: This unit introduces the concept of A/B testing and experimentation in game development, including how to design and analyze experiments, and how to use data to inform game development decisions. •
Data Visualization for Games: This unit covers the principles of data visualization and how to apply them to game development, including the use of dashboards, charts, and graphs to communicate game metrics and insights. •
Machine Learning for Game Development: This unit explores the application of machine learning techniques to game development, including how to use algorithms to predict player behavior, optimize game mechanics, and improve game performance. •
Game Development Metrics: This unit covers the various metrics used to measure game development, including project timelines, budget tracking, and team productivity. It also discusses how to use data analytics to identify areas for improvement and optimize game development processes. •
Predictive Modeling for Games: This unit introduces the concept of predictive modeling and how to apply it to game development, including how to use algorithms to predict player behavior, game performance, and market trends. •
Game Analytics Tools and Technologies: This unit covers the various tools and technologies used in game analytics, including data management platforms, analytics software, and machine learning frameworks. It also discusses how to choose the right tools for game development needs.
